The story of Noah's Ark is told in this theatre from the point of view of the animals. They have to decide if they want to believe Noah and the promises of God and go on the ark, or they stay on earth like the other spotters. For them the decision has far-reaching consequences, once they are on the ark there is no going back. At the same time, each animal has its own character traits and a different opinion about the ark.

The drama has a lot to do with trust and faith in God's promises. It is meant to bridge to our own faith lives. Do we trust God 100%? Are we already on the ark or are we about to be?

If pepper is sprinkled on the water, it remains on the surface. If liquid soap is added, it is pushed to the edge, further added pepper sinks. This can be used to illustrate deliverance from sin or Peter sinking.

A diddly bow was originally an activity for farm kids. It was usually some stick, broomstick or the like, to which a tin can was attached and then a wire was stretched. By plucking it, you could play notes and by placing a bottle neck on the string, you could adjust the pitch.

Make your own chocolate candy. The way it works is that you dip grissini as a "wick" in various types of liquid chocolate and enjoy them as a dessert at the end.
